The Camplux Portable Propane Tankless Water Heater delivers instant hot water at 1.58 GPM powered by a robust 41,000 BTU burner. Weighing only 13 lbs with a foldable handle, it’s designed for easy portability and quick installation using a 20 lb propane tank. Featuring precise temperature control with an LED display and low-pressure start at 3 PSI, it’s ideal for off-grid, camping, or remote cabin use. Certified for safety and efficiency, this compact unit ensures endless hot water on demand with energy-saving technology.

Works perfect - but i'll add a few tips
If you understand mechanical things, then you'll get this simple heating device. If you don't, be sure to read and follow all directions carefully. Understand that some of the small plastic pieces are not designed to hold a lot of stress - like the quick-connect fittings. Just hand tighten them until you feel the rubber seals compress then let off. Be careful with the battery cover because that lid could break if you bang it up. The gas fitting is very critical to get right or you will have a fireball. This water heater works great. If you don't grasp the concept, then read my explanation to help you understand. The digital readout is nice, but it's not a setting. It's there to tell you the current temperature. If you have a steady water supply, then the temperature will remain steady. This heater basically allows water to flow through a heat exchanger where the flame from the gas heats the water. If you turn up the water flow by using the knob on the right, it will cause the temperature to decrease. If you turn the heater temperature control knob on the left up, then the temperature will increase. The water temperature is dependent upon water flow rate and the gas/temperature control knob. It's extremely simple to understand, but you really need a steady water supply to keep the temperature from fluctuating...steady flow rate and a steady water temperature in as well, because if your water supply fluctuates temperatures is will greatly affect the heater's output. Suppose you're taking a shower using a supply that's 40 degrees and it's getting low and you husband refills the supply container with water from inside that's 70 degrees, then your shower is suddenly going to just to a scalding temp.

The shower heads are trash but the heater itself is great
This almost got 5 stars from me, but for some reason, they aren’t using stainless steel for their shower heads and they are rusting and getting clogged up, which greatly affects the water temperature and how high you can set the pressure without it shutting off completely. If you’re marketing this as an outdoor shower heater, you should be using materials that aren’t going to fail if used outside. We’ve had to replace all of the tubing and are now looking at different shower heads. But once you get adequate pressure and no blockages, the heater actually works really really well. Just don’t count on the rest of it.
